Tarragona, the capital of the region, is located at the foot of the El Quadrell mountain. Tarraco, an area outside of Tarragona, was the site of a Roman army base and was awarded the title of UNESCO World Heritage.

    Fought an areas where Roman cart races were held and Gladiators in an amphitheatre. The archaeological National Museum provides with its numerous exhibitions, close views of the archaeological finds from the Roman period. Another important, architectural place outside the Roman ruins is the centrally Roman Theatre.     Historic Castle Festival in Freyung-Freyung (tvo). Simply turn the wheel of time and suddenly 350 years leader in medieval land… In Freyung in the Bavarian Forest, manages this feat for the twelfth time this year. From September 3rd to 5th is around Castle Wolfstein lived, worked, traded and celebrated as it was common in the 17th century. In addition to letting go workers and craftsmen, Jesters and musicians the market guards camp her. Them to the greetings of the historical society offers a special market monitor “wine map. Specialty is specially brewed cloudy beer.

    In addition, historic dishes and all sorts of Spezereyen delight the palate.

For families with children, the region has created special trails for hiking in the Chiemgau with small children will only succeed if the lines are not too long and stand also attractions for children. The corresponding paths are therefore quite short, not too steep and good for children’s feet to go. In addition was sure that always something interesting for the kids to see there on the way to such an observation tower, free-range animals, or a particularly great view. Saline road and the large Hitzelsberg round, Bernauer Moss and the Rottauer bog is interesting and varied for example. Get the appropriate maps and information at the tourist information in Bernau. You can of course also with babies and young children hiking in the Chiemgau, for easy walks with buggies and strollers are also possible, for example, starting from Chieming am Chiemsee in the direction of Seebruck. The road is paved and en route to Seebruck attracts a nice playground.
